Scott Turner is a U.S. politician, former NFL defensive back, and housing-policy figure serving as the 19th Secretary of Housing and Urban Development since February 5, 2025. Before HUD, he led the White House Opportunity and Revitalization Council's Opportunity Zones work and later served as Chief Visionary Officer at multifamily housing developer JPI. His public profile is centered on affordable housing, community development, and faith-based civic leadership rather than investment management.
